Pada (river)

River in Estonia From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Pada River is a river in Lääne-Viru County, Estonia. The river is 40.4 km (25.1 mi) long, and its basin size is 191.1 km2 (73.8 sq mi). It discharges into the Gulf of Finland.[1]

Trout and grayling live in the river.[1]
